WHAT IS PLASMA?

Plasma is the largest component of your blood, making up about 55 percent of its overall content. The primary purpose of plasma is to transport nutrients, hormones, and proteins to the parts of the body that need it.

WHAT ARE PLATELETS?

Platelets are tiny cells that circulate within our body and bind together when they recognize damaged blood vessels. Platelets are made in your bone marrow along with your white and red blood cells.

WHAT IS PLATELET-RICH PLASMA?

Your blood is made up of four main components: red blood cells, white blood cells, platelets, and plasma. Platelet Rich Plasma is a platelet concentrated component from your own blood that contains nutrient rich cells and protein growth factors.

HOW IS PLATELET-RICH PLASMA PREPARED?

Platelet Rich Plasma is produced when a small amount of blood is drawn and placed into a sterile, disposable container and then, spun to separate the platelets from your blood sample, resulting in a platelet-rich plasma.

IS PLATELET-RICH PLASMA SAFE?

Platelet Rich Plasma is safe because it comes from your own blood, therefore there is minimal risk for allergic or immune reaction. Platelet Rich Plasma preparation must be conducted by a trained medical professional.

What to Expect from PRP Treatment

PRP injections are made from your own blood, so the first thing that will happen is a blood draw. We will take your blood and spin out the plasma and prepare it for injection into the treatment areas. While we are processing your blood we will apply a topical numbing cream to the areas we will be treating. 

Typically the process takes 45 minutes to one hour.

You may start to notice changes right away since PRP speeds up healing, typically you should notice changes in one to two weeks.

How Many Treatments are needed

It depends on the person and what we are treating, For most six treatments are all that is needed. But in some cases it could take eight to twelve followed by one or two maintenance treatments during the year.

How Long is the Recovery Time?

Generally, none, or very little. Since it is an injection in to the face or scalp, there are typically no restrictions and you can go about your daily routine right away.

You should, however, avoid the sun, and not wear makeup for several days after each treatment.
